How much do builders in East Farleigh cost?

Building costs in East Farleigh can vary based on the complexity and scale of the project. Generally, you can expect to pay competitive rates for quality work in this area. Below is a guide to typical costs and durations for common building jobs:

Job typeTypical cost in East FarleighTime
Loft conversion£20,000–£40,0006-12 weeks
Single-storey extension£25,000–£50,0008-16 weeks
Kitchen refurbishment£10,000–£25,0003-8 weeks
Roof replacement£5,000–£10,0001-2 weeks

What to look for in a builder in East Farleigh

When selecting a builder, consider these important factors:

  • Qualifications & registration: Ensure they have relevant certifications such as those from the Federation of Master Builders.
  • Insurance: Verify that they have adequate public liability cover to protect against accidents.
  • Reviews: Look for recent, genuine feedback from local clients.
  • Local knowledge: Experience with East Farleigh's building conditions and materials is crucial.

How to hire a builder in East Farleigh

  1. Research and shortlist local builders with good reviews.
  2. Request detailed quotes and compare them.
  3. Check references and past work examples.
  4. Agree on terms and sign a contract before work begins.

Frequently Asked Questions

What qualifications should builders in East Farleigh have?
Builders should ideally be registered with reputable trade organisations such as the Federation of Master Builders or hold NVQ qualifications. This ensures they meet industry standards.
How long does a typical house extension take in East Farleigh?
A house extension typically takes between 8-16 weeks in East Farleigh, depending on the size and complexity of the project. It's advisable to plan for potential delays especially during the winter months.
Are there any local building regulations in East Farleigh I should be aware of?
Yes, East Farleigh falls under the Maidstone Borough Council, which mandates specific building regulations. It's important to check these requirements, particularly if you're in a conservation area.
What is the average cost of a new kitchen installation in East Farleigh?
The average cost for a new kitchen installation in East Farleigh ranges from £10,000 to £25,000, depending on materials and design complexity. High-end finishes will increase the cost.
Do builders in East Farleigh offer guarantees on their work?
Most reputable builders in East Farleigh offer guarantees on their work, usually ranging from 5 to 10 years. It's important to discuss this with your builder before starting the project.
